ArtNET Configuration
The default settings are usually the correct settings, except for the IP address, which you usually need to set for your Artnet enabled receiver.
You can enable/disable any Artnet configuration via the Enable checkbox button, but remember to click "Save" to store the changes - the change will be applied live!
Sometimes a receiver can lose connection, in this case you can try restarting the Artnet service via the green rotation icon in the top right corner of each Artnet configuration.
Recommended Art-Net Nodes
Budget:
Pknight bi-directional Ethernet Controller Interface
Standard:
CHAUVET DJ Stage Light Accessory
Premium 2 universes with RDM*:
Enttec ODE Mk3 Converter Interface
Premium 4 Universes with RDM:
Netron EN4 Ethernet DMX Gateway
*Please check your device carefully as some ODE Mk3 devices we tested failed to support RDM successfully and may require firmware updates.
